DENVER - The University of Denver volleyball team completed its second sweep to start Summit League play, defeating Oral Roberts in straights on Monday night at Hamilton Gymnasium.
"I thought we played very well across the board," head coach Jesse Mahoney said. "We know Oral Roberts is a better team than that, they've been on the road last couple of days. We jumped on them early, and kept a high level of play throughout the entire match. I thought that Bailey did a great job of spreading the ball around, and we passed very well.
Denver was led in kills by a trio of sophomores as Nola Basey (Lyons, Colo.), Moni Corrujedo (El Paso, Texas) and Ruth Okoye (Aurora, Colo.) finished with 11, 10 and seven kills, respectively. Senior setter Bailey Karst (Aurora, Colo.) finished the match with 30 assists, while senior libero Kate Acker (Waukesha, Wis.) had a match-high 12 digs.
Okoye had five kills in six total attacks in the first set to lead the Pioneers (13-3, 2-0 Summit League) attack to a 25-17 win in the opening stanza. Oral Roberts (7-9, 1-2) never led in the first set, and the score was tied just twice. Denver also got five of its 25 points on blocks in the first set, led by three block assists from redshirt senior Erica Denney (Aurora, Colo.).
Denver led the entire second set and led by as many as 13, twice (23-10, 25-12), and went into the locker room with a 2-0 lead. Basey led the way in the second set, recording six kills without an error on seven total attacks. The Pioneers earned side outs on 91% (11-12) of its opportunities in the second set.
Oral Roberts took its first lead of the match at 3-2 in the third set. Denver regained the lead for good at 14-13 as a Corrujedo kill provided the last lead change of the match. The Pioneers finished the match on a 14-0 run to win the final set 25-13.
With the win, the Pioneers moved to 13-3 on the season, the program's best start since Denver began the 2008 campaign with a 15-2 mark. The three-set win was Denver's seventh sweep of the season.
The Pioneers finished with just five hitting errors, and hit at a .486 clip on Monday night.
